An online master's degree is a fully remote programme that allows students to complete their studies without the need to attend physical classes. This flexibility means you can study from anywhere in the world, making it an ideal option for international students. Whether you're balancing work, family commitments, or simply prefer the convenience of online learning, an online master’s programme offers the freedom to study at your own pace.

Online master’s degrees in Business & Management offer numerous benefits. Firstly, the flexibility allows you to balance your studies with work or personal life, making it easier to pursue higher education without putting your career on hold. Additionally, studying online can lead to potential cost savings, as you may avoid expenses related to relocation and commuting. Moreover, earning a master’s degree in Business & Management can significantly enhance your career prospects. You’ll gain specialised knowledge and in-demand skills that are highly valued in the job market, opening doors to advanced roles and higher salaries.   • Admission requirements for online masters degrees in Business & Management typically include a recognised bachelor's degree in a related field, such as business, economics, or management. Most programmes require a minimum GPA, often around 2.7 to 3.0 on a 4.0 scale. Additionally, you may need to submit standardised test scores like the GMAT or GRE, although some programmes offer waivers based on professional experience. English language proficiency is crucial, usually demonstrated through tests like IELTS or TOEFL. Work experience, particularly in a managerial or business-related role, is often beneficial but not always mandatory. Some programmes may also require a statement of purpose, letters of recommendation, and a resume.

  • Employers increasingly recognise the value of online master's degrees, including those in Business & Management. As long as the programme is accredited by a reputable accrediting body, employers generally view online qualifications as equivalent to traditional on-campus degrees. Accreditation ensures that the programme meets specific quality standards and that the education provided is rigorous and relevant. When pursuing a masters degree in Business & Management, it's important to choose a programme from a well-respected institution to maximise employer acceptance and recognition.

  • Online Business & Management programmes are highly interactive, utilising various tools and platforms to facilitate engagement. Most programmes use learning management systems (LMS) like Moodle or Blackboard, which allow students to access course materials, submit assignments, and participate in discussions. Video conferencing tools such as Zoom are commonly used for live lectures and group projects, ensuring real-time interaction with instructors and peers. Additionally, many programmes incorporate collaborative projects, peer reviews, and discussion forums to encourage active participation. Some programmes also offer virtual office hours, allowing students to seek guidance from instructors outside of scheduled class times. This level of interaction ensures that online learning is both engaging and effective.

  • Online Business & Management master's programmes offer a wide range of specialisations to cater to diverse career interests. Common specialisations include Marketing Management, where you can delve into consumer behaviour and digital marketing strategies. Finance specialisations focus on financial analysis, investment management, and corporate finance. Human Resource Management specialisations cover talent acquisition, employee relations, and organisational development. Other popular specialisations include Entrepreneurship, where you can learn to start and grow your own business, and Supply Chain Management, which focuses on logistics and operations management. These specialisations allow you to tailor your studies to your career goals and interests, ensuring that you gain the specific skills and knowledge needed to excel in your chosen field.
